Best Smartphones Under ₹15,000 in India

1. Redmi Note 14 SE 5G – ₹14,999

  • Display: AMOLED panel for sharp and vibrant visuals

  • Camera: 50MP primary lens for detailed shots

  • Software: Runs on the latest Android 15

  • Durability: Comes with IP64 rating

Pros:
✔ AMOLED display with bright colors
✔ Modern design with Android 15
✔ Reliable camera performance

Cons:
✘ Slightly higher pricing within budget range
✘ Limited fast charging compared to rivals


2. Poco M7 Pro 5G – ₹12,999 (approx.)

  • Display: 6.67-inch AMOLED with 120Hz refresh rate

  • Processor: MediaTek Dimensity 7025 Ultra

  • Camera: 50MP rear + 20MP front

  • Battery: 5,110mAh with 45W fast charging

Pros:
✔ Smooth 120Hz display, great for gaming and streaming
✔ Stylish design with slim bezels
✔ Decent charging speed

Cons:
✘ Average low-light photography
✘ Battery slightly smaller compared to others


3. iQOO Z10x – ₹13,498 (approx.)

  • Display: 6.77-inch AMOLED, 120Hz refresh rate

  • Processor: Snapdragon 7s Gen 3

  • RAM: Options up to 12GB

  • Performance: Designed for gaming and multitasking

Pros:
✔ Excellent chipset for gamers
✔ Smooth display experience
✔ Ample RAM options

Cons:
✘ Software updates not as fast as Samsung
✘ Slightly bulky design


4. Lava Play Ultra 5G – ₹13,999

  • Display: 120Hz refresh rate

  • Processor: MediaTek Dimensity 7300

  • Software: Clean stock Android 15 (no bloatware)

  • Camera: 64MP lens with AI features

Pros:
✔ Stock Android for smooth and clean experience
✔ Strong 5G performance
✔ Lightweight design

Cons:
✘ Battery capacity is modest
✘ Limited service centers compared to big brands


5. Samsung Galaxy A15 5G – Around ₹14,000

  • Display: Super AMOLED with 90Hz refresh rate

  • Processor: Dimensity 6100+

  • Software: 4 years of Android updates + 5 years security

  • Camera: 50MP triple-lens setup

Pros:
✔ Best in class software support
✔ Premium Super AMOLED panel
✔ Slim and stylish design

Cons:
✘ Charger not included in the box
✘ Entry model has limited RAM


6. Oppo K13x 5G – ₹11,999

  • Battery: Massive 6,000mAh with 45W fast charging

  • Processor: MediaTek Dimensity 6300

  • Camera: 50MP dual-lens setup

  • Durability: Rugged design with extra protection

Pros:
✔ Very long battery backup
✔ Affordable compared to others
✔ Rugged build quality

Cons:
✘ Software has bloatware apps
✘ Average gaming performance


7. Xiaomi Redmi 15 5G – ₹14,999

  • Battery: Huge 7,000mAh for two-day usage

  • Display: 144Hz refresh rate, smoothest in the segment

  • Processor: Snapdragon 6s Gen 3

  • Camera: Dual 50MP setup

Pros:
✔ Best battery life in the segment
✔ Ultra-smooth 144Hz display
✔ Reliable Snapdragon processor

Cons:
✘ Bulky due to big battery
✘ MIUI software may feel heavy for some users


Conclusion

Choosing the best smartphone under ₹15,000 depends on what matters most to you:

  • Love watching content and vibrant displays? → Go for Poco M7 Pro 5G or Redmi Note 14 SE.

  • Need gaming performance? → Pick iQOO Z10x.

  • Want a clean software experience? → Lava Play Ultra 5G is the winner.

  • Looking for long battery backup? → Xiaomi Redmi 15 5G and Oppo K13x 5G are great.

  • Prefer long-term updates? → Nothing beats Samsung Galaxy A15 5G.
